Project/Initiative
Obsidian SaaS Security Rollout, Support, and Posture Drift Remediation.
Work Required
- Provide engineering support for the rollout and operationalization of the Obsidian SaaS security platform.
- Monitor and analyze posture drift alerts to identify critical and high-severity deviations.
- Engage with system/application owners to ensure timely remediation of posture drift findings.
- Assist with remediation activities, tracking progress, and validating resolution of identified issues.
- Support integration of Obsidian with existing enterprise security monitoring and reporting tools.
- Troubleshoot platform issues, escalate cases as needed, and work with the vendor to resolve problems.
- Contribute to process improvement, reporting, and automation efforts related to Obsidian adoption.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ure Obsidian policies and controls are aligned with enterprise security and compliance standards.
Overview
The Obsidian Cybersecurity Engineer will be responsible for supporting the rollout and day-to-day operations of the Obsidian SaaS security platform. A primary focus of this role is to identify, track, and drive remediation of critical and high-severity posture drifts by engaging directly with system and application owners. This role will ensure that security gaps are closed quickly and consistently, reducing enterprise risk exposure. In addition to posture management, the engineer will provide technical support, troubleshoot platform issues, and coordinate with the vendor as needed. Strong experience in SaaS security operations, remediation coordination, and posture management is required.
